You’ve received an offer on your home and you’ve successfully negotiated a sale price. Now, comes round two of negotiations. Often the home buyer will choose to have a home inspection conducted, in which a licensed professional notes any potential issues with the home. At this point, the buyer may ask for items to be fixed or for a credit to be negotiated before closing.
